Rincon Sabroso
Inspectors have visited Rincon Sabroso seven times, with records going back to 2022. On Feb 3, 2026, the health department conducted the most recent visit. High risk indicates the latest inspection turned up problems worth knowing about.
The trend has been favorable: violation counts have eased from around 11 violations to closer to seven violations per visit over the last few inspections.
Looking across the full record, “ice buildup in reach-in freezer” is the recurring theme, flagged three times.
